I started this experiment sometime during grad school. I believe it was 2018. My foremost goal with this project was to unblock my creative urges. What I created is something I would describe as "noise poetry." SKOMP! incorporates improvisation, the subconscious, and unflinching honesty.
You can find the guidelines for writing a skomp of your own below.
You must have a concept of self in order to write a skomp.
A skomp should be done with intent.
You should never delete any part of a skomp, only entire skomps.
You should not step away before finishing a skomp.
The purpose of a skomp’s title is to frame its reception.
A skomp is always a sonnet.
Rules are for nerds.
A skomp should be in conflict with itself.
A skomp’s meaning is subjective and is inflicted by its audience, not its author.
